Setting up a new radiology lab under SRL Diagnostics involves several steps and considerations. Below is a comprehensive outline of the business model, key aspects to consider, and the approximate cost structure.
1. Business Model:
The SRL Diagnostics Radiology Lab will provide diagnostic imaging services to hospitals, clinics, and patients. These services include X-ray, CT scan, MRI, Ultrasound, and other advanced diagnostic techniques. The revenue model will be based on fee-for-service and possibly partnerships with healthcare providers. Below is the detailed breakdown:
Target Market:
Hospitals and Clinics: Partnering with hospitals, private clinics, and healthcare providers to offer diagnostic services.
Direct Patients: Offering walk-in services for imaging tests.
Corporate Tie-ups: Providing radiology services for employee health check-ups.
Revenue Streams:
Per Test Charges: Fees per diagnostic test (e.g., X-ray, CT scan).
Subscription Models: Providing package deals for patients requiring regular testing.
Contractual Agreements: Collaborating with healthcare institutions on a contract basis for imaging services.
Service Portfolio:
X-ray
CT Scans
MRI
Ultrasound
Fluoroscopy
Mammography (if applicable)
Interventional Radiology (if applicable)
Operations Model:
Technician Staff: Trained radiology technologists and technicians will handle imaging equipment.
Radiologists: Experienced radiologists to interpret images.
Quality Control: Ensuring high-quality imaging results through regular calibration and maintenance.
IT & Backend: Digitalization of reports, access through web portals or mobile apps, integration with hospital management systems (HMS).
2. Initial Setup Costs:
Here’s a breakdown of the major costs to set up the radiology lab:
A. Infrastructure Setup:
Space Rental/Real Estate: A dedicated space for the lab, including the diagnostic imaging room(s) and waiting area.
Estimated Cost: Rs.1,00,000 to Rs.3,00,000 per month (depending on location and size)
Interior Design and Equipment Setup: Designing the lab to ensure a smooth flow of operations.
Estimated Cost: Rs.5,00,000 to Rs.15,00,000
Furniture & Fixtures: Reception desk, waiting chairs, lab counters, storage units.
Estimated Cost: Rs.2,00,000 to Rs.5,00,000
B. Radiology Equipment:
X-ray Machine: A basic X-ray machine can cost between Rs.10,00,000 and Rs.50,00,000 based on the technology (digital or analog).
Estimated Cost: Rs.15,00,000 (mid-range)
CT Scanner: High-end CT machines can cost anywhere from Rs.50,00,000 to Rs.2,00,00,000.
Estimated Cost: Rs.1,00,00,000 (mid-range)
MRI Machine: MRI machines are typically the highest cost and can range from Rs.1,00,00,000 to Rs.10,00,00,000.
Estimated Cost: Rs.4,00,00,000 (mid-range)
Ultrasound Machine: Prices range from Rs.2,00,000 to Rs.20,00,000.
Estimated Cost: Rs.10,00,000 (mid-range)
Mammography Machine (Optional): For specialized imaging, this could cost between Rs.50,00,000 and Rs.2,00,00,000.
Estimated Cost: Rs.1,00,00,000 (if applicable)
Other Small Equipment (e.g., ECG, Fluoroscopy, etc.):
Estimated Cost: Rs.2,00,000 to Rs.5,00,000
C. IT Infrastructure and Software:
PACS (Picture Archiving and Communication System): Software to store, manage, and share diagnostic images.
Estimated Cost: Rs.10,00,000 to Rs.30,00,000 (depending on scale)
HIS (Hospital Information System): Integration for patient management and test data collection.
Estimated Cost: Rs.5,00,000 to Rs.20,00,000
Backup & Data Storage: Servers, cloud storage solutions.
Estimated Cost: Rs.5,00,000 to Rs.10,00,000
Digital Report Management System: Software to handle report generation and sharing.
Estimated Cost: Rs.2,00,000 to Rs.5,00,000
D. Staff Hiring:
Radiologists: Experienced professionals to read and interpret the images.
Salary Range: Rs.1,00,000 to Rs.5,00,000 per month (depending on expertise)
Radiology Technicians: Trained professionals to operate diagnostic machines.
Salary Range: Rs.30,000 to Rs.80,000 per month (per technician)
Admin & Support Staff: Front desk, billing, and technical support.
Salary Range: Rs.20,000 to Rs.50,000 per month
E. Regulatory & Legal Compliance:
License and Permits: Legal approvals, certifications, and licenses for operating medical diagnostic services.
Estimated Cost: Rs.2,00,000 to Rs.5,00,000
Insurance: Coverage for equipment, staff, and liability.
Estimated Cost: Rs.5,00,000 to Rs.15,00,000 annually
3. Operating Costs:
Maintenance and Calibration: Regular upkeep of the diagnostic equipment to ensure smooth operation.
Estimated Cost: Rs.5,00,000 to Rs.10,00,000 annually
Consumables and Supplies: Items like films, contrast media, etc.
Estimated Cost: Rs.1,00,000 to Rs.5,00,000 annually
Marketing and Branding: Promotions for local visibility and marketing efforts.
Estimated Cost: Rs.2,00,000 to Rs.5,00,000 annually
Utilities and Other Overheads: Electricity, water, internet, etc.
Estimated Cost: Rs.5,00,000 to Rs.10,00,000 annually
4. Revenue Projections:
Assuming an average diagnostic test price:
X-ray: Rs.500 to Rs.2,000 per scan
CT Scan: Rs.5,000 to Rs.20,000 per scan
MRI: Rs.7,000 to Rs.30,000 per scan
Ultrasound: Rs.1,000 to Rs.5,000 per scan
If the lab performs an average of 20-50 tests per day (depending on scale), you can calculate the monthly revenue.
Approximate Total Initial Investment (Setup Cost):
Low-End Setup: Rs.2,50,00,000 to Rs.5,00,00,000
High-End Setup: Rs.10,00,00,000 to Rs.15,00,00,000
5. Return on Investment (ROI):
Typically, ROI for a diagnostic radiology lab is realized over 2-3 years, depending on the scale, location, and market demand. Your breakeven point will depend on volume, partnerships with hospitals, and direct patient footfall.
